The Benefits of Homeschooling

Homeschooling is becoming an increasingly popular choice for many families. With homeschooling, you have the flexibility to customize the learning experience for each of your children. This means that you can focus on your child’s strengths and interests.

Another advantage of homeschooling is the flexibility it offers. This means that you can take breaks when needed and have a more relaxed approach to education.

Steps to Launching Your Homeschool Program

Before diving into homeschooling, it is essential to familiarize yourself with the legal requirements in your state. Next, you’ll need to choose a curriculum that aligns with your educational goals and philosophy. You have the flexibility to mix and match resources to create a personalized curriculum.

Designating a specific area in your home for learning can help establish a routine and set boundaries for school time. Finally, remember that homeschooling is a journey, and it’s okay to make adjustments along the way.

How to Get Started with Homeschooling Your Child.

Create a dedicated homeschooling space in your home where your child can focus and learn without distractions. Make sure to stock up on essential supplies such as books, art materials, and educational resources.

Remember that homeschooling is a journey, and it’s okay to make mistakes along the way. Be patient with yourself and your child as you both adjust to this new way of learning. Embrace the flexibility and freedom that homeschooling offers, and enjoy the journey of learning together.

Tips for Finding the Perfect Homeschooling Curriculum.

There are many different types of curricula available for homeschooling, ranging from traditional textbooks to online programs and hands-on materials. Consider your child’s learning style, interests, and goals when selecting a curriculum that best suits their needs.

Whether you choose a secular or religious-based curriculum, remember that the ultimate goal of homeschooling is to provide a supportive and nurturing environment where your child can thrive academically, socially, and emotionally. Trust your instincts and prioritize your child’s individual needs when selecting a curriculum that works best for your family.

Creating a Homeschool Environment

Setting up a homeschooling environment is essential for success. Designate a specific area in your home for schoolwork to take place. This will help your child differentiate between school time and leisure time.

It’s also important to establish a routine for your homeschool. Establish a consistent daily schedule that incorporates learning, play, and rest.

Choosing the Right Curriculum

When it comes to homeschooling, the curriculum you choose plays a crucial role in your child’s education. Research different homeschooling curricula to find one that aligns with your educational philosophy.

Consider your child’s interests and learning preferences when selecting a curriculum. Choose resources that cater to your child’s passions and strengths.
